Yuno tackle payment anomalies in real time

Yuno, the world’s leading payment orchestrator, today announces the launch of Monitors, an innovative new feature designed to detect and resolve payment anomalies in real time.

This cutting-edge solution guarantees seamless transaction flows and safeguards businesses against revenue losses during outages.

Monitors represents a significant leap forward in payment processing technology, providing businesses with unprecedented control over their transaction flows. The system enables companies to set up custom alerts based on transaction acceptance rates, allowing for instant identification and resolution of payment issues. This innovative approach not only minimizes revenue losses but also maintains business continuity during network outages and other disruptions, such as automatic fraud rules being applied to genuine transactions or problems with the acquirer or payments processor.

This feature has recently been rolled out via the Yuno platform with merchants already reaping its rewards. Rappi, Latin America’s most popular super app, has leveraged Monitors to reduce response time to payment irregularities from up to 10 minutes to just milliseconds, preventing thousands of rejected transactions.

Leonardo Benante, Global Head of PayIns at Rappi, explained:
"Yuno's Monitors feature has simplified our approach to payment processing. The AI-powered smart routing technology has significantly decreased our transaction failures and reduced the time our analysts spend resolving disruptions by nearly 80%. Since a rejected transaction is essentially a lost order, every second that a supplier is inactive translates into lost sales. Tools like Monitors help us minimize this negative impact on both the company and our users."

Julian Núñez, Co-founder and COO of Yuno, commented:
“In today's fast-paced digital economy, even a brief payment disruption can result in substantial losses for businesses. With Monitors, we're providing our clients with an intelligent, automated system that not only detects issues but also takes immediate action to keep transactions flowing smoothly."

Monitors is now available as part of Yuno's comprehensive payment orchestration platform, offering businesses of all sizes the tools they need to optimize their payment processes and protect their revenue streams.
